The purposes of the corporation are as provided in its articles of incorporation and include a continuing commitment, on a national basis, to—
((1)) maintain true allegiance to the United States;
((2)) foster and perpetuate true Americanism;
((3)) combat whatever tends to impair the efficiency and permanency of our free institutions;
((4)) uphold the fair name of Jews and fight their battles wherever unjustly assailed;
((5)) encourage the doctrine of universal liberty, equal rights, and full justice to all men;
((6)) combat the powers of bigotry and darkness wherever originating and whatever the target;
((7)) preserve the spirit of comradeship by mutual helpfulness to comrades and their families;
((8)) cooperate with and support existing educational institutions and establish educational institutions;
((9)) foster the education of ex-servicemen and ex-servicewomen and members of the corporation in the ideals and principles of Americanism;
((10)) instill love of country and flag;
((11)) promote sound minds and bodies in members of the corporation and their youth;
((12)) preserve the memories and records of patriotic service performed by the men and women of the Jewish faith and honor their memory; and
((13)) shield from neglect the graves of our heroic dead.
